Websites/Mozilla.org: Difference between revisions

From MozillaWiki
Jump to navigation Jump to search
(Created 2016 and Archive/Deprecated section, moved content/links as appropriate. Add 'Current' section)
(Formatting)
 
(15 intermediate revisions by 3 users not shown)
Line 1: Line 1:
This page contains all of the important details for Mozilla.org including /firefox, /apps, /b2g and everything in between
This page contains all of the important details for Mozilla.org including /firefox, /apps, /b2g and everything in between


= Overview =
== Overview ==
 
Mozilla.org is the main web property for the Mozilla project and Firefox products. The site averages 193mm users every month, where they can download Firefox, learn about the Mozilla mission, get involved in the Mozilla Community and more.  
Mozilla.org is the main web property for the Mozilla project and Firefox products. The site averages 193mm users every month, where they can download Firefox, learn about the Mozilla mission, get involved in the Mozilla Community and more.  


If you would like to contribute to the site, please visit our [https://wiki.mozilla.org/Webdev/GetInvolved/mozilla.org Get Involved wiki page].
If you would like to contribute to the site, please visit our [https://wiki.mozilla.org/Webdev/GetInvolved/mozilla.org Get Involved wiki page].


== Goals and Measurements ==
== Goals and Measurements ==
Line 16: Line 14:
* Stage URL: http://www.allizom.org/
* Stage URL: http://www.allizom.org/
* Code Repo: https://github.com/mozilla/bedrock
* Code Repo: https://github.com/mozilla/bedrock
* L10N Repo: https://github.com/mozilla-l10n/www.mozilla.org
* L10N Repo: https://github.com/mozilla-l10n/www-l10n
* IT Wiki Page: https://mana.mozilla.org/wiki/dashboard.action
* IT Wiki Page: https://mana.mozilla.org/wiki/dashboard.action
* Mozilla.org Scrumbugs Project page [DEPRECATED]: http://scrumbu.gs/p/mozilla_org/
* Scrumbugs whiteboard tags [DEPRECATED]: https://webprod.etherpad.mozilla.org/scrumbugs-whiteboard-tags
* [https://bugzilla.mozilla.org/buglist.cgi?quicksearch=product%3Awww.mozilla.org;list_id=4787911 All open www.mozilla.org bugs]
* [https://bugzilla.mozilla.org/buglist.cgi?quicksearch=product%3Awww.mozilla.org;list_id=4787911 All open www.mozilla.org bugs]
* [[media:firefox-desktop-download-flow.png|Firefox Desktop Download Flow]]
* [[media:firefox-desktop-download-flow.png|Firefox Desktop Download Flow]]
* [https://wiki.mozilla.org/Mozilla.org/Demo_Servers Demo Servers]
* [https://wiki.mozilla.org/Mozilla.org/Demo_Servers Demo Servers]
* [https://wiki.mozilla.org/Mozilla.org/Optimizely Optimizely Waffle switches]


== Information ==
== Information ==


Current
Current
* [https://tree.taiga.io/project/malexis-mozillaorg-durable-team/backlog Sprint Story Board and Product Backlog (Taiga)]
* [https://github.com/mozilla/bedrock/projects/31 Bedrock project board]
* [https://wiki.mozilla.org/L10n:Web_parts l10n Web parts]
* [https://webprod.etherpad.mozilla.org/bedrock-101 Bedrock 101 doc]
* [http://bedrock.readthedocs.org/en/latest/l10n.html Bedrock l10n doc]
* [http://bedrock.readthedocs.org/en/latest/l10n.html Bedrock l10n doc]
* [https://romana.etherpad.mozilla.org/L10N-Bedrock-Bugzilla-Moz-org-website-2 Moving Moz.org to product in Bugzilla]
* [https://bugzilla.mozilla.org/describecomponents.cgi?product=www.mozilla.org Bugzilla component]
* [https://github.com/mozilla/archiver_toolkit How to archive content on Mozilla.org]
* [https://github.com/mozilla/bedrock/wiki/Technical-Roadmap Technical roadmap]
 
2015
 
* [https://etherpad.mozilla.org/mozilladotorgQ3Q4 Mozilla.org priorities Q3/Q4]
* [https://docs.google.com/a/mozilla.com/document/d/1CRDNw2v_1RpKXAlJmr0FiH5Zhv5Ns-1TOVD_uy76t2I/edit QA process Feb 2015]
* [https://docs.google.com/document/d/1SFSX3Kv4HXxgZaEcA1N20rtkrYGKhwbwSDwaNQq7lKI/edit Growth team process July 2015]
* [https://docs.google.com/document/d/1oV0UvTmxNCs82vKcMDOpzSILWkcCkjcZa0cV0dzkRh8/edit 2015 Analytics roadmap]
 
Archive/Deprecated
 
* [https://etherpad.mozilla.org/2015-roadmap-wwwdotmozilladotorg-19march2015 Technical roadmap March 2015]
* [https://docs.google.com/a/mozilla.com/document/d/11g1u58imXT_VVfobENGUUW5qEeiJhi-TydJobeGZ7yk/edit Q4 2014/Q1 2015 Roadmap]
* [https://mozilla.kanbanery.com/projects/33256/board/?key=93d37e27ed89646f88727a8c96eabc47739c7fc0 Task and Project Board]
* [https://etherpad.mozilla.org/mozorg-qa-workflow QA process review - DEPRECATED]


== Team ==
== The broader Websites team ==


The primary and secondary contacts for each role of this project:
*Back End Developers - Steve Jalim, Rob Hudson
 
*Front End Developers - Craig Cook, Alex Gibson, Stephanie Hobson, Nathan Barrett, Reem Hamoui, Maureen Holland
*Product Manager - Jennifer Bertsch
*L10N - Peiying Mo
*Program Manager - Mike Alexis
*Team Lead - Dan Brown
*Developers - Steven Garrity, Craig Cook, Jon Petto, Paul McLanahan, Alex Gibson, Josh Mize
*UX - Elise Blanchard
*L10N - Pascal Chevrel, Flod
*Designers - Sean Martell, Ty Flanagan, Lee Tom, Michael Ham, Matt Ternoway
*UX - Holly Habstritt
*IT/Web Ops - Jake Maul and team


== Sub-Projects ==
== Sub-Projects ==
Line 76: Line 51:
== Release Process ==
== Release Process ==


*Releases can happen anytime Monday-Friday 9:00am - 2:00pm Pacific Time. If you need a push, follow [http://bedrock.readthedocs.org/en/latest/pipeline.html#push-to-master-tagged instructions in the docs], or ask pmac or jgmize in #www.
*Releases can happen anytime Monday-Friday 9:00am - 2:00pm Pacific Time. If you need a push, follow [http://bedrock.readthedocs.org/en/latest/pipeline.html#push-to-master-tagged instructions in the docs], or ask pmac in #www on Slack.
** Anything that is in the master branch will go out.
** Anything that is in the master branch will go out.
*Bugs should be [https://bugzilla.mozilla.org/enter_bug.cgi?product=www.mozilla.org filed Product: www.mozilla.org].
*Bugs should be [https://bugzilla.mozilla.org/enter_bug.cgi?product=www.mozilla.org filed Product: www.mozilla.org] or in [https://github.com/mozilla/bedrock/issues/new/choose GitHub].
* malexis or jbertsch will triage [https://bugzilla.mozilla.org/buglist.cgi?cmdtype=dorem&remaction=run&namedcmd=mozilla.org%20needs%20triage&sharer_id=148348&list_id=12096198 new bugs], adding them to [https://mozilla.kanbanery.com/projects/33256/board/?key=09ef2a2a25fd3da9b3e7df853abeb8cd47020eaf Kanbanery] where they will get assigned.


== Process ==
== Process ==


* Mozilla.org is using Kanbanery for project management
* Mozilla.org is currently using [https://tree.taiga.io/project/malexis-mozillaorg-durable-team/kanban Taiga] as the visual tool for its Kanban strategy for lean production.
** As of March 16 stories/Tasks are currently averaging a 3.5 day cycle (down from 11 a year prior) from backlog to merged.


* Production push window: 9am - 2pm pacific time Monday through Thursday.
* Production push window: 9am - 2pm pacific time Monday through Thursday.
* [https://etherpad.mozilla.org/mozorg-PR-process-improvements-2013-08-13 PR process improvements 2013-08-13]


== Meetings ==
== Meetings ==


*Mozilla.org weekly status meetings are held every Thursday, 9:30 AM - 10:00 AM PDT in malexis' vidyo room (ping malexis on IRC #www for guest link)
*Mozilla.org stand ups are held async Monday-Friday in Slack. There is also a weekly backlog review meeting each Thursday.
*Those without Vidyo access can dial in: +1 800 707 2533, pin 369 - then 9445#
 
* [[Websites/Mozilla.org/Meetings/2012|2012]]
* [[Websites/Mozilla.org/Meetings/2013|2013]]
* [[Websites/Mozilla.org/Meetings/2014|2014]]
* [[Websites/Mozilla.org/Meetings/2015|2015]]
 
* Mozilla.org weekly bug triage meetings are held every Wednesday, 2:00pm - 2:45pm PT in jbertsch's vidyo room (ping jbertsch on IRC #www for guest link)


* Those without Vidyo access can dial in: +1 800 707 2533, pin 369 - then 99900#
<!-- Categories -->
[[Category:Websites]][[Category:Mozilla]][[Category:Mozilla websites]]

Latest revision as of 23:22, 28 January 2024

This page contains all of the important details for Mozilla.org including /firefox, /apps, /b2g and everything in between

Overview

Mozilla.org is the main web property for the Mozilla project and Firefox products. The site averages 193mm users every month, where they can download Firefox, learn about the Mozilla mission, get involved in the Mozilla Community and more.

If you would like to contribute to the site, please visit our Get Involved wiki page.

Goals and Measurements

Resources

Information

Current

The broader Websites team

  • Back End Developers - Steve Jalim, Rob Hudson
  • Front End Developers - Craig Cook, Alex Gibson, Stephanie Hobson, Nathan Barrett, Reem Hamoui, Maureen Holland
  • L10N - Peiying Mo
  • Team Lead - Dan Brown
  • UX - Elise Blanchard

Sub-Projects

Updates

Release Process

Process

  • Mozilla.org is currently using Taiga as the visual tool for its Kanban strategy for lean production.
  • Production push window: 9am - 2pm pacific time Monday through Thursday.

Meetings

  • Mozilla.org stand ups are held async Monday-Friday in Slack. There is also a weekly backlog review meeting each Thursday.